With all that said, we could surely take away some important lessons on group driving. Make sure there are radios spread out, particularly at the head and the tail of the group, and perhaps most importantly, establish better practices for pull-overs!

pulling over is so hard to do with a large group and on busy streets.
From my experience, best is to study/know the route well in-advance. Don't drive like a pansy, and stay with the group to the best of your ability. If you get cut off, try your hardest to rejoin the group.
*try your hardest*!!!
If you've ever driven with the rx7club people on their cruise, you will know.. you will need a lead foot and no-fear for cops to even remotely keep up with them.
